Text
(a)Upon payment of the fee specified in Section 38231.5, the Department of Parks and Recreation may issue to a nonresident of this state a special permit to operate an off-highway motor vehicle otherwise required to be identified under this chapter.
(b)Special permits issued under this section shall expire on December 31 in the year of their issuance.

Legislative History
Added by Stats. 1996, Ch. 572, Sec. 2. Effective January 1, 1997.
